I now live in Naples, FL and have been to this Ritz many times, not only at times when I returned to my house about 15 minutes away but as a full-time guest while I still lived over the Atlantic Ocean. I had visited multiple hotels in Naples, and found this Ritz Carlton on the beach, and the Ritz Carlton golf resort to be my two top choices. This hotel is big, it is a very nice hotel and is what you would expect from a Ritz Carlton, you get what you pay for.
The first impression you get when driving into the hotel area is that it is a very tall and not very pleasant building, but to distract from that you have a person waiting to take your car and luggage while you check in which I find to be great, even for a Ritz. We had a room on the Club-Level so I am not sure if everyone gets a drink as a greeting, but we did get one, and it was very pleasant. The check-in was fast and the staff was very friendly. Their computer systems seem to work fine, I remember once I was in Las Vegas and had troubles checking in because of the system malfunctioning and it was a long wait before I could finally get to my room, but no problems here, it was a fast, and smooth check in without any issues.
The room was great, as usual and what you would expect from a Ritz. It was spacious and had a view on the ocean, the only thing I didn't particulary like was that it was rather outdated/old-fashioned. I am a huge admirer of designer or contemporary hotels, but pretty much every Ritz is rather old so I didn't expect much of a contemporary modern feel anyways. The room was very clean, I couldn't find a thing I could have complained about. There were some small snacks waiting for us in the room which I found to be a pleasant surprise.
I can't tell you much about in-house dining as we went out for dinner onto Fifth Ave. which I definitely recommend, there are some great restaurants, and it's fun watching the people and cars go by as you enjoy a beautiful dinner. I am sure though that you can dine in very well and that the people there are very accommodating with your wishes.
The breakfast is as good as in any Ritz, great fresh fruit, pancakes, waffles, eggs, everything one could wish for and indulge in at breakfast, again, friendly staff, a very clean environment, and good food, as you would expect.
Naples is a great city for vacation, especially in the winter, you can go to the beach, play on one of the many golf course which the concierge will make reservations for, and so much more, yet you have to watch out, going while a lot of people are on winter/spring or any other kind of break can be rather unsatisfactory, as this hotel is the Ritz in Naples where most families go so there will be a lot of young screaming kids running around, nothing against them, we were once young too, but it can be annoying sometimes.
The Spa is beautiful, the pool and whirlpool are clean and at a comfortable temperature, I don't know why you would use them if you are 30 seconds walking from the beach, but oh-well. Of course there is your typical spa amenities like sauna's massages etc.
The mattresses in the beds are very comfortable, I slept well on them even though I usually have issues sleeping in foreign mattresses, again very clean and comfortable.
The lobby area is great, you can just hang out if you want to, it is very relaxing and cool in terms of temperature, of course you can enjoy in-house wi-fi on any of your devices if you so wish.
The hotel does service the beach, so you are able to enjoy your fabvorite drink or cocktail, all while tanning in the Florida sun, watching dolphines swim by.
Overall a great hotel, can be crowded from time to time, but the staff is very friendly and the hotel is extremely clean. They have great amenities and are very close to the beach.
